编程语言当中函数是什么意思

worktile 其他 26

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在编程语言中,函数是一段可重复使用的代码块,用于执行特定的任务或完成特定的操作。它可以接受输入参数,处理这些参数,并返回一个结果。

    函数在程序中的作用类似于数学中的函数,它们可以接受输入(参数),对输入进行处理,并产生一个输出(返回值)。函数可以将程序的复杂性分解为较小的模块,提高代码的可读性和可维护性。

    函数通常具有以下特点:

    1. 输入参数:函数可以接受零个或多个输入参数,这些参数可以用于函数内部的计算和操作。

    2. 函数体:函数体是函数的实际代码部分,它包含了函数要执行的操作。函数体可以包含变量声明、条件语句、循环语句等。

    3. 返回值:函数可以返回一个结果,也可以不返回任何值。返回值可以是任意类型的数据,包括整数、浮点数、字符串、布尔值等。

    函数的定义和使用通常分为两个步骤:

    1. 函数定义:在程序中使用特定的语法定义函数,指定函数的名称、参数和返回值类型。

    2. 函数调用:在程序中使用函数名称和参数调用函数,执行函数体中的代码,并获取返回值(如果有)。

    函数的使用可以提高代码的重用性,减少代码的冗余和重复性,使程序更加模块化和易于维护。通过将复杂的任务分解为多个函数,程序员可以更好地组织和管理代码。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在编程语言中,函数(function)是一个独立的代码块,它接受输入参数、执行特定的任务并返回一个结果。函数可以被其他代码调用,以实现代码的重用和模块化。

    以下是关于函数的几个重要概念和特点:

    1. 封装性:函数将一系列的代码封装在一起,使得代码更加可读、可维护和可重用。通过将代码逻辑组织在函数中,可以将复杂的问题分解成更小的子问题,提高代码的可读性和模块化程度。

    2. 参数和返回值:函数可以接受输入参数,这些参数是传递给函数的数据,用于函数内部的计算和处理。函数执行完毕后,可以返回一个结果,该结果可以是任意类型的数据。参数和返回值的存在使得函数可以在不同的上下文中灵活使用,实现不同的功能。

    3. 代码重用:函数的一个重要作用是提供代码的重用性。通过将特定的代码逻辑封装在函数中,可以在不同的地方多次调用该函数,而不需要重复编写相同的代码。这样可以提高代码的复用性,减少错误和代码冗余。

    4. 可扩展性:函数可以根据需要进行扩展和修改。当需求发生变化时,只需要修改函数的实现,而不需要修改调用函数的代码。这种松耦合的设计使得代码更加灵活、可维护和可扩展。

    5. 作用域和生命周期:函数拥有自己的作用域,函数内部定义的变量只在函数内部可见,外部无法访问。函数的生命周期由函数的调用和返回决定,函数在调用时创建,执行完毕后返回,函数内部的局部变量在函数执行完毕后被销毁。

    总之,函数是编程语言中的一个重要概念,它提供了代码的封装、参数传递、结果返回等功能,使得代码更加模块化、可复用和可扩展。函数在编程中被广泛应用,是实现复杂功能的基本构建块之一。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程语言中的函数是一段封装了特定功能的代码块。函数可以接受输入参数,执行特定的操作,并返回一个结果。通过使用函数,可以将复杂的问题分解为更小的子问题,并且可以重复使用这些代码块,提高代码的可维护性和重用性。

    函数的定义和调用是编程中常见的操作。下面是函数的一般定义和调用过程:

    1. 函数的定义:函数定义是指给函数一个名字,并指定函数需要执行的操作。函数定义通常包括以下几个部分:

      • 函数名:函数的名称用于标识和调用函数。
      • 参数列表:函数可以接受零个或多个输入参数,参数列表定义了函数需要的输入。
      • 函数体:函数体是函数执行的具体操作,可以包含一系列的语句和算法。
      • 返回值:函数可以返回一个结果,返回值是函数执行完毕后返回给调用者的数据。
    2. 函数的调用:函数的调用是指使用函数名来执行函数体中的操作。调用函数时,需要提供函数需要的输入参数,并可以接收函数的返回值。函数的调用通常包括以下几个步骤:

      • 函数名:使用函数名来调用函数。
      • 参数列表:传递参数给函数,参数的数量和类型需要与函数定义中的参数列表匹配。
      • 返回值:函数执行完毕后,可以返回一个结果,可以将返回值赋给一个变量或者直接使用。

    函数的定义和调用是编程中非常重要的概念。通过合理地使用函数,可以提高代码的可读性、可维护性和重用性。函数可以将复杂的问题分解为更小的子问题,使得代码更易于理解和调试。同时,函数的重用可以减少代码的冗余,提高代码的效率和开发效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部